Seas given as significant wave height, which is the average
height of the highest 1/3 of the waves. Individual waves may be
more than twice the significant wave height.

Locally higher winds and seas can be expected in and near tstms.

.SYNOPSIS FOR NEW ENGLAND WATERS...High pressure to the S of the
waters this evening will move farther S of the area tonight. A
weak warm front will move E across the waters tonight into early
Mon, before a weak cold front moves E and SE across the waters
later tonight into Mon. A weak high will build E over the region
Mon night into Tue, then shift E of the waters Tue night. Low
pressure will track E just S of the waters Tue night and Wed,
then pass SE of Georges Bank Wed night. Another high build S over
the area Thu through Fri night.
